What Is Edge Computing?
Before diving into the providers, let’s clarify what edge computing involves. This technology refers to the computation and data storage that occur close to the location where it’s needed, rather than on centralized servers or in the cloud. For AI applications that demand real-time processing, such as autonomous vehicles or instant data analysis, edge computing provides a crucial role in reducing latency and bandwidth use.
The Leaders in Edge Network Services
1. AWS (Amazon Web Services) – WaveLength and Outposts
Amazon Web Services has been a frontrunner in the cloud computing domain and continues to lead with its edge computing solutions. AWS Wavelength specifically caters to the needs of mobile edge computing applications, embedding AWS compute and storage services at the edge of telecommunications networks. Complementing this, AWS Outposts offers fully managed racks of AWS-designed hardware that brings AWS services, infrastructure, and operating models to virtually any on-prem location.
2. Microsoft Azure – Azure Edge Zones
Following closely is Microsoft Azure, which provides services through Azure Edge Zones. These are extensions of Azure public cloud services into the edge, directly into carrier networks. Azure Edge Zones enable developers to deploy applications that require low-latency access to computing resources, leveraging Azure’s robust AI service capabilities.
3. Google Cloud’s Anthos and Edge TPU
Google Cloud offers Anthos as a platform to manage applications across environments, including Google’s cloud, on-premise, and on the network edge. Additionally, Google’s Edge TPU (Tensor Processing Unit) accelerates AI workloads at the edge, providing high-speed, efficient inference computing for businesses deploying AI-driven solutions.
4. IBM – Telco Network Cloud Manager
IBM’s contribution to edge computing is through its Telco Network Cloud Manager, which integrates AI to enable automation of network functionalities, helping telecommunications companies modernize their networks toward 5G and edge deployments.
5. Cisco Systems – Edge Intelligence
Cisco’s Edge Intelligence solution simplifies the extraction of data at various network locations, ensuring secure data delivery to applications on-premise and in multiple clouds. Their edge network services are instrumental in supporting data-rich AI operations that require real-time analysis.
6. HPE (Hewlett Packard Enterprise) – Edgeline Systems
Hewlett Packard Enterprise (HPE) offers Edgeline Systems, which deliver enterprise-class reliability and management for AI workloads positioned at the network edge. These systems are designed to handle rugged environments and are equipped with advanced security features for sensitive AI tasks.
7. Oracle – Oracle Roving Edge Infrastructure
Oracle’s Roving Edge Infrastructure provides scalable, secure, and robust computing directly to the edge. It facilitates cloud interface for deploying and managing containers and virtual machines at or near a network edge location, levering Oracle’s strong database and cloud functionalities to support AI frameworks.
8. Dell Technologies – Edge Gateway
Dell Technologies pushes the envelope with its Edge Gateway series, which gathers, aggregates, and processes data from various edge devices. This capability allows the devices to turn raw data into insightful, actionable information quickly, robustly supporting real-time AI applications.
9. Arista Networks – Cognitive Cloud Networking
Arista Networks has introduced Cognitive Cloud Networking, designed for the performance demands of edge AI applications. This approach integrates Arista’s advanced network operating system with real-time visibility and telemetry to enhance AI-driven decision-making at the edge.
10. Juniper Networks – AI-Driven SD-WAN
Closing out our list is Juniper Networks, whose AI-driven SD-WAN solutions excel in optimizing edge applications. These solutions provide automation, scalability, and flexibility, allowing enterprises to securely manage their networks while deploying advanced AI applications effortlessly.
